Biography of Adam A. Zango

Sponsored Links

Adam A. Zango, born Adamu Abdullahi Zango on August 1, 1985, is a Nigerian luminary known for his multifaceted talents in the world of entertainment.

He has garnered recognition as an actor, singer, dancer, scriptwriter, director, film producer, occasional voice-over artist, television personality, and philanthropist.

With a prolific career spanning over 100 films and numerous accolades, Zango has cemented his status as a prominent figure in African entertainment.

A Dominant Force in African Cinema

During the 2000s, Adam A. Zango emerged as the most dominant actor in the Hausa movie scene, a testament to his prowess and popularity.

His contributions to the film industry have been described as unparalleled, particularly in terms of the number of films he has been a part of and his adaptability as a performer.
